Autowatch Ghost Immobiliser Installation
The Ghost is the UK's most advanced aftermarket immobiliser for CAN bus. It's subtle, doesn't have LED indications or key fobs and is concealed in the wiring of the vehicle.
The user may also turn off the system for a short period of time by using Transport Mode when renting their vehicle. This guide will walk you through the process of installing a Ghost immobiliser.
Professional Installation
The Autowatch Ghost immobiliser protects your car from key cloning attacks, hacking attacks and relay attacks. The system is connected directly to the ECU of your vehicle and protected by a pin code that you choose. It is not detected by thieves using diagnostic scanners and other modern methods. It isn't able to be disabled using circuit cuts.
The system is simple to use, but it is essential to have a an expert installation to ensure a clean and secure connection to your vehicle's ECU. Installers who are approved by Thatcham can assist you with the installation and programming of your Ghost system. They can also recommend a tracking or alarm system to complete the security package for your vehicle.
To avoid the accidental deployment of airbags or short circuits, the installer must first disconnect your battery. After this is completed the installer is now able to begin work. Hand tools are the most basic to be used for precise connections. A multimeter is useful to verify electrical values. Insulation tape and cable tie are essential to protect connections and ensure that wiring is neat. The Ghost Immobiliser user's manual will give specific instructions that are specifically tailored to your specific model.
During the installation, it is crucial to select an area for grounding that is free of any paint or debris. The installer should ensure that the immobiliser's CAN H and CAN L wires are connected to the correct ports on your vehicle's ECU. The wires can be connected or soldered based on the model. To ensure a reliable and long-lasting connection it is recommended you choose a high-quality plug.
Once the install is complete After the installation is complete, the customer can turn on the Transport Mode. This allows the vehicle to be used by valet parking or mechanics without needing to know the pin code. To accomplish this, the customer has to press the service button on the dashboard five times within 2 seconds. The system will confirm this by showing five indicators.

Wiring
The Ghost Immobiliser, a cutting technological security system, has been designed to deter theft of vehicles. It communicates with your vehicle's ECU and connects directly to its CAN bus. The Ghost Immobiliser will not interfere with your vehicle's factory settings unlike other aftermarket systems that require the removal of circuit elements.
The system is also undetectable by thieves using diagnostic scanners. This is because the system doesn't transmit and receive radio frequency signals and it utilizes the CAN data format to communicate with your ECU. It doesn't even require any modifications to your current key fobs.
Enter the sequence to disarm (either two or one buttons) and then turn on the ignition of your vehicle to activate the Ghost Immobiliser. The indicator will flash twice to confirm that you've entered the correct code. You can now begin driving your car in a safe manner.
Once installed, the Ghost Immobiliser will protect your car from hacking and key cloning, while protecting the value of your car's pride and joy. If you ever have to surrender your car to a valet or service provider The Ghost Immobiliser will be temporarily disabled in Transport Mode.
